ContractsAlso see: Employment contracts A contract of employment is a legal agreement between employer and employee. It comes into force when an employee agrees to work for an employer in return for pay; it does not have to be a written contract but can be a verbal agreement. Employers are legally required to put some of the main details of their employees' terms and conditions in writing, including hours, pay and leave. This is called a written statement.
